What We Do


Our group is active in the area of Distributed Intelligence, with special interests in application over Wireless and Mobile Communication Networks.

Applications: Edge Intelligence, Wireless Mobile Computing, Cyber Physical Systems, Internet of Things, Robots Swarm, Energy Harvesting Systems, etc.
Methodologies: Evolutionary Computation, Machine Learning, Game Theory, Markov Decision Process (MDP), Multi-Agent Systems, etc.
Tools: Matlab, Python, C, Latex, etc.

Research Interests


Distributed AI

Our group focuses on distributed machine learning within the context of distributed artificial intelligence, involving collaborative model training across multiple IoT devices.

Tools: PyTorch.

Internet of Things

The related research includes short-range wireless communication, low power wide area wireless communication, edge computing, mobile computing, and other new paradigms and their application systems.

Simulator: NS-2, OMNET++, Matlab.

Swarm Robotics

Robot swarms including the hardware and algorithms for cooperation and control are studied through theoretical research, simulation, and implementation. These works will help people to further understand the natural self-organization system.

Simulator: MaCA(Multi-agent Combat Arena), RoboCup2D.
